The Infrastructure for Physical AI

Full-stack pipeline powering physical intelligence

Data Collection at Scale

Collecting proprietary robotics data from various sources including teleoperation, simulation, and real-world RGB videos to capture diverse interactions and edge cases encountered in physical environments.

Multimodal World Models

Building digital mirrors of objects and environments collected from real-world RGB videos inside physics engines to enable scalable simulation, testing, and iterative learning.

VLA Training & Physical Deployment

Training VLA models that can take action autonomously, run simulations on Isaac Sim, and deploy into real robots like Unitree G1 to continuously improve real-world performance.
